summaryrefslogtreecommitdiff
path: root/media-video/dvbackup
diff options
context:
space:
mode:
authorV3n3RiX <venerix@redcorelinux.org>2018-08-04 08:53:53 +0100
committerV3n3RiX <venerix@redcorelinux.org>2018-08-04 08:53:53 +0100
commite3872864be25f7421015bef2732fa57c0c9fb726 (patch)
tree9cb29a544215119b5c5538e37211b994ce1c87ae /media-video/dvbackup
parent480486b52ea64765faf696c88b2c6a26a5a454d4 (diff)
gentoo resync : 04.08.2018
Diffstat (limited to 'media-video/dvbackup')
-rw-r--r--media-video/dvbackup/Manifest2
-rw-r--r--media-video/dvbackup/dvbackup-0.0.4-r2.ebuild (renamed from media-video/dvbackup/dvbackup-0.0.4-r1.ebuild)17
2 files changed, 10 insertions, 9 deletions
diff --git a/media-video/dvbackup/Manifest b/media-video/dvbackup/Manifest
index e093d66f7736..264c0a5be9e7 100644
--- a/media-video/dvbackup/Manifest
+++ b/media-video/dvbackup/Manifest
@@ -1,4 +1,4 @@
AUX dvbackup-0.0.4-gcc4.diff 336 BLAKE2B 1a585fd6b6120117d0e25276c3dd786cd85df1d7d53dc09f58a4be26cecc9a786eee81e0b77f8ef5d4433426a78c496d8f1032e62b926330f1ac462a1c5685e1 SHA512 adda4164cc3f6722ffe1ea44066b8b0d1d0aeceb6de771403a1b357bf04764d60ddb90342083392263ba09d3b3360f85ada86b3173ced0a535b856d7a8a47db6
DIST dvbackup-0.0.4.tar.gz 115303 BLAKE2B 326804a5d6b6c8fcc79fd84a03cf49a064c3960e81d6939e5409c8f62a97ef53f844457b7cf8e00b9f8f512748bcf64ff3d956da05cb9fdac368b308de5660f6 SHA512 0e647b37229e644edf72765c3c9644617140118e8e9e854b6a2da490aac1ef3dfe28edd647323f1f0d0219aa82f4548de3dd5a01e10320db0b0dcf3b88e748b1
-EBUILD dvbackup-0.0.4-r1.ebuild 1102 BLAKE2B c6b0cdf32a61d0d2a269dd0f5bad4564179f8deee59d8d9b87018f8904479545b6269c8e062fd8a8cd7ea5b3ca04f7ab9e72cbc1fb265df80f5c1226a5c5d3c3 SHA512 351e1efc1b285e659ef0257c3d5fd6a8ca3fb90a5d198d6f3cb3c0c97c8776d515985231aa3740531467c079fb7549a3f6c9331e5d3caee5ad4b841dfdfdb1a7
+EBUILD dvbackup-0.0.4-r2.ebuild 1126 BLAKE2B c607cc02a789e1b62dbf1fdcbaf9d79e3e65c91ea1ee7a26916f2873a530d9fae18868adb881d19973e71e046a32b05885d4bbda66aa8e0b2914d642665b15e3 SHA512 5997422b7b275e22a0f298a6eace6d2e74ffcd9181748a9978260241885c6d58d2b487d74cbb9fb3ab207a43a8b2bbac85d9783df13f5960884284c72e34f44d
MISC metadata.xml 301 BLAKE2B 6c8a23bb89f017298449be359a424685dbc613521e538318ce470faa9fbcd7ac97dfa009075b9c3939f4d6b06d8f881ef4e6e744ba50c23313b920866b21c3e2 SHA512 57d7055984f446902f9ab3783215376794153cabe2c3b05b80d6a83bb288c58575b86b7ee6631f90a8992f7a28c06815b44e4d96847a5de8d1149cb05763eb10
diff --git a/media-video/dvbackup/dvbackup-0.0.4-r1.ebuild b/media-video/dvbackup/dvbackup-0.0.4-r2.ebuild
index dabe40404d6f..a053819d1635 100644
--- a/media-video/dvbackup/dvbackup-0.0.4-r1.ebuild
+++ b/media-video/dvbackup/dvbackup-0.0.4-r2.ebuild
@@ -1,9 +1,9 @@
-# Copyright 1999-2014 Gentoo Foundation
+# Copyright 1999-2018 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
-EAPI="2"
+EAPI=7
-inherit eutils
+inherit toolchain-funcs
DESCRIPTION="A small utility for creating backups on DV tapes"
HOMEPAGE="http://dvbackup.sourceforge.net/"
@@ -22,13 +22,15 @@ RDEPEND="${DEPEND}
media-libs/libdv"
src_prepare() {
+ default
+
local i
- epatch "${FILESDIR}/${P}-gcc4.diff"
+ eapply "${FILESDIR}/${P}-gcc4.diff"
# fix Makefile to respect $LDFLAGS
sed -i -e 's:gcc \$(CFLAGS):\$(CC) \$(CFLAGS) \$(LDFLAGS):g' \
- -e 's:^\(CFLAGS=\):#\1:g' Makefile
+ -e 's:^\(CFLAGS=\):#\1:g' Makefile || die "sed failed"
# convert LATIN1 docs to UTF-8
for i in ChangeLog ReleaseNotes; do
@@ -40,13 +42,12 @@ src_prepare() {
}
src_compile() {
- emake dvbackup || die "emake failed"
+ emake CC="$(tc-getCC)" dvbackup
}
src_install() {
dobin dvbackup
insinto /usr/share/${PN}
doins underrun-ntsc.dv underrun-pal.dv
- dodoc AUTHORS ChangeLog ReleaseNotes
- dohtml dvbackup.html
+ dodoc AUTHORS dvbackup.html ChangeLog ReleaseNotes
}